- The distance between Chimbay, Uzbekistan and Guaratinga, Brazil is approximately 12,016 km or 7,467 mi.
- To reach Chimbay in this distance one would set out from Guaratinga bearing 49.4° or NE and follow the great circles arc to approach Chimbay bearing 83.7° or E .
- Chimbay has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Guaratinga has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
- Chimbay is in or near the cool temperate desert biome whereas Guaratinga is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 13.1 °C (23.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 27.6 °C (49.7°F) more in Chimbay.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1158.3 mm (45.6 in) less which is equivalent to 1158.3 l/m² (28.43 US gal/ft²) or 11,583,000 l/ha (1,238,300 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 23° lower in Chimbay than in Guaratinga.
- Relative humidity levels are 17%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 16.5°C (29.7°F) lower.
